    Quote Originally Posted by HoopsDawg View Post
    The do not contact is hilarious. Dead giveaway of tampering.
    Everyone does it. That tag is just for kids who don't want to talk to programs. They want to speak with them through the agents.

    Every last one of these kids has a pretty good idea where they're going when they enter. Most have it down to 3 schools by the time they officially enter. Some enjoy the visit portion, generally it's the G5 or lower level guys who didn't get to experience it, but most just prefer to let the agents handle everything and they are just told who will meet the price and that's how the final decision is made
